Draught in Brewpub: This one poured a cloudy, dark amber color. There was a small off-white head on it that didn't linger and left no lacing. The aroma was lighter. Slightly sweet malts and some grassiness. Just a touch of sweetness and some grassy hops to the taste. Very drinkable.
